DWP: Glasgow MP hits out after inquiry finds work assessments linked to suicides (Image: PA) THE DWP’s assessment system has led to mental health problems and contributed to suicides, a House of Commons committee has found. Westminster's Work and Pensions Committee investigated the health …

Web21% of working-age adults were living in relative poverty after housing costs in 2024-22. Working-age poverty has been broadly stable. Pensioner poverty stable 15% of pensioners were living in relative poverty after housing costs in 2024-22. Pensioner poverty has been largely stable in recent years.
